Problem

In heat pump apparatuses, refrigerant leaks can enter electrical equipment boxes through the path of lead wires, posing a risk of refrigerant accumulation and potential hazards.

Innovation Solution

A lead wire relay module with a fixing frame and sleeves is used to seal and hold lead wires within the electrical equipment box, featuring a tapered structure and O-ring for enhanced airtightness, preventing refrigerant entry.

Solution Approach 1:

A lead wire relay module is introduced as an intermediary component between the external lead wires and the electrical equipment box. This module includes a through opening for lead wire passage and sealing structures (O-rings, gaskets) that prevent refrigerant from traveling along the lead wire path into the electrical equipment box, while still allowing electrical connections to be made

Solution Approach 1:

The lead wire relay module is pre-configured with through openings and sealing structures before installation. The O-rings and gaskets are pre-positioned in the module, so that when the module is installed on the electrical equipment box, the sealing path is already established. This allows lead wires to be drawn through the pre-prepared openings without compromising the sealed environment

AI summary

The present disclosure provides a heat pump apparatus capable of preventing a refrigerant from entering an electrical equipment box when the refrigerant leaks from a refrigerant circuit. A heat pump apparatus including a machine room and a blower room each in a housing, the machine room being a room in which a compressor and an expansion device are disposed, the blower room being a room in which a heat exchanger and a blower device are disposed, the heat pump apparatus including an electrical equipment box, wherein the electrical equipment box includes an electrical equipment box body and a cover member, the electrical equipment box body having a through opening, the through opening is provided with a lead wire relay module that draws in a plurality of lead wires, and the lead wire relay module includes a fixing frame and sleeves for insertion, the fixing frame having a plurality of insertion openings, the sleeves for insertion being inserted into the respective insertion openings, the sleeves for insertion thereby coming into close contact with the fixing frame so as to seal and hold the lead wires to be drawn into the electrical equipment box body.
